Medan, (20/01/2018) - Medan City Government signs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with BPJS Health Branch Medan about Health Insurance Semesta Coverage in Medan City, Tuesday (16/01/2017). This MoU UHC was signed by Medan Mayor Dzulmi Eldin together with the Head of Medan BPJS Kesehatan Ari Dwi Aryani and witnessed by BPJS Deputy Director of Health of North Sumatera Region and Aceh Budi Mohamad Arief and Chief Medical Officer of Medan Usma Polita Nasution. The signing of this MoU is also an implementation of Presidential Instruction no. 8/2017 on Optimizing the Implementation of National Health Insurance Program, especially by Local Government. The Memorandum of Understanding stipulates the commitment of Medan City Government to ensure the sustainability of the National Health Insurance Program which is the National Strategic Program and also to improve the quality of service for the participants of National Health Insurance. "This MoU is an implementation of Presidential Instruction no. 8 Year 2017. At the same time as the Government of Medan in supporting the National Strategic Program ", said Dzulmi Eldin. In his statement before the media crew, the Mayor of Medan asked the private sector to participate to finance the surrounding population as a participant of JKN-KIS. In addition, the Medan City Government has also issued the Mayor of Medan Regulation No. 99 of 2017 which requires all entities to register their employees into JKN-KIS participants. Through the signing of the MoU, both parties agreed to commit to pursue the coverage of JKN-KIS membership up to 95% before January 1, 2019. The target will be pursued through several efforts contained in the MoU text, such as synergy to organize health insurance for residents registered by the City Government Field. As of January 1, 2018, approximately 2.2 million people in Medan City or 90% of Medan City residents have become JKN-KIS participants. Medan city government committed to reach UHC in 2018, by increasing the number of participants financed by the budget as much as 75,000 people to 328,724 inhabitants. With the signing of this MoU, BPJS Branch Head of Health Ari Dwi Aryani, expect all stakeholders to work together in support of the target, so that no more residents who do not become participants JKN-KIS.
